Mansion Alcazar is a renovated 1870s house that once belonged to the President of Ecuador, set in the heart of Cuenca, a UNESCO World Heritage Trust site. The accommodation is spread over 2 floors is a mixture of rooms and suites. All vary in size and decor, with all furnishings being locally made and with ensuite bathrooms featuring Cuenca marble. Guest facilities include an elegant restaurant which overlooks the attractive garden with some tables and chairs for alfresco dining, a separate bar and lounge area. There is also a laundry service and free internet access.
